MATH 431 - Real Analysis 4 Credit(s)
The course introduces analysis as a tool for a deeper understanding of calculus. With the least upper bound axiom of the real numbers as its starting point, the course develops the foundations necessary to work with limits and prove results from calculus. Topics include sequences, series, power series, derivatives, and integrals. Time permitting, the course will explore how the same tools are used in more advanced settings.
Offered (oS)
Prerequisite(s): MATH 233 and MATH 301 with grades of C or above.
